Abstract:
A system has a body with a base having a top surface with a receiving region to receive the bottom of a single foot. Among other things, the base may be in the form of an open or closed platform with a plurality of temperature sensors in communication with the top surface of the receiving region. The plurality of temperature sensors are within the receiving region and configured to activate after receipt of a stimulus applied to one or both the platform and the plurality of temperature sensors. A comparator is configured to form a temperature range as a function of the temperature value distribution and compare a percentage of the range size of the temperature distribution to a threshold value. An output produces ulcer information indicating the emergence of an ulcer or pre-ulcer when the percentage of the range size equals or exceeds the threshold value.
